国产成人精品久久免费动漫-国产成人精品天堂-国产成人精品区在线观看-国产成人精品日本-a级毛片无码免费真人-a级毛片毛片免费观看久潮喷

您的位置:首頁技術文章
文章詳情頁

vue學習筆記之slot插槽用法實例分析

瀏覽:46日期:2023-02-04 14:08:36

本文實例講述了vue slot插槽用法。分享給大家供大家參考,具體如下:

不使用插槽,在template中用v-html解析父組件傳來的帶有標簽的content

<!DOCTYPE html><html lang='en'><head> <meta charset='UTF-8'> <script src='https://cdn.jsdelivr.net/npm/vue/dist/vue.js'></script></head><body><div id='app'> <child content='<p>Rachel</p>'></child></div></body></html><script> Vue.component(’child’, { props: [’content’], template: ’<div> <p>hello</p> <div v-html='this.content'></div> </div>’ }) var vm = new Vue({ el: ’#app’ })</script>

使用插槽,如果父組件為空,就會顯示slot中定義的默認內容

<child> <p>Rachel</p></child> Vue.component(’child’, { template: ’<div> <p>hello</p> <slot>默認內容</slot></div>’})

使用插槽添加header和footer,使用‘具名插槽’,也就是給插槽起個名字,各找各的位置。此處也可以寫默認值,如果父組件沒有對應的插槽內容的話,會顯示子組件定義的插槽的默認值。

<div id='app'> <body-content> <div slot='header'>header</div> <div slot='footer'>footer</div> </body-content></div> Vue.component(’body-content’, { template: ’<div> <slot name='header'>default header</slot> <div class='content'>content</div> <slot name='footer'>default footer</slot></div>’})

感興趣的朋友可以使用在線HTML/CSS/JavaScript代碼運行工具:http://tools.jb51.net/code/HtmlJsRun測試上述代碼運行效果。

希望本文所述對大家vue.js程序設計有所幫助。

標簽: Vue
相關文章:
主站蜘蛛池模板: 久久九九免费视频 | 成年人在线网站 | 毛片亚洲毛片亚洲毛片 | 欧美国一级毛片片aa | 午夜一级做a爰片久久毛片 午夜伊人网 | 国产99视频精品免费观看7 | 国产一久久香蕉国产线看观看 | a男人的天堂久久a毛片 | 男女超猛烈啪啦啦的免费视频 | 黄色亚洲网站 | 国产精品亚洲片在线va | 久久国产精品视频一区 | 美女扒开双腿让男人桶 | 成人在线免费视频 | 日本在线观看免费视频网址 | 午夜丝袜美腿福利视频在线看 | 5x社区直接进入一区二区三区 | 成年人网站免费视频 | 经典香港一级a毛片免费看 精品400部自拍视频在线播放 | α级毛片 | 日韩无砖专区体验区 | 国产一区二区三区免费播放 | 伊人狼人综合 | 在线中文字幕日韩 | 亚洲精品视频免费观看 | 精品自拍视频 | 美女网站免费观看视频 | 久久精品福利视频在线观看 | 久操免费在线 | 国产精品一级香蕉一区 | 欧美巨大video粗暴 | 国产欧美日韩在线视频 | 成人午夜影视全部免费看 | 久草播放 | 免费一级特黄3大片视频 | 国产玖玖在线观看 | 日韩三级视频 | 欧美另类videosbestsex视频 | 高清韩国a级特黄毛片 | 久久中文字幕免费视频 | 精品一区二区三区免费视频 |